The North America Smart Home Market size was valued at USD 26.33 billion in 2024 and is expected to reach USD 31.27 billion by 2025. Looking ahead, the market is projected to expand at a strong pace, reaching USD 52.60 billion by 2030, at a CAGR of 10.96% from 2025 to 2030.
The rising demand for smart home products in the U.S. and Canada is fueled by cybersecurity concerns. A notable factor driving this demand is the increasing apprehension surrounding cybersecurity incidents. In Canada, a significant portion of the population encountered cybersecurity issues in 2022, with over 70% reporting incidents a 12% increase from 2020.
This surge highlights the urgent need for enhanced security measures within smart homes to effectively combat cyber threats. The desire for increased control and monitoring of connected devices, coupled with a concerted effort to safeguard personal data and privacy, further drives the adoption of smart home security solutions, emphasizing the growing importance of cybersecurity in stimulating market growth.
Moreover, the rapid progress of digitalization, along with a strong emphasis on energy efficiency initiatives in countries such as the U.S. and Canada, drives the expansion of the smart home market in the region.
As consumers increasingly incorporate smart home technologies into their daily lives to streamline operations and exert greater control, the market experiences significant growth. In the U.S., the smart home market is expected to steadily expand over the next five years, with user penetration projected to reach 68.64% by 2027, indicating a 20.7% surge from 2023. This dual impetus of digitalization and energy consciousness motivates Americans to seek innovative solutions for smarter, more environmentally friendly homes.
However, security concerns pose a substantial obstacle to the North America smart home market growth. Vulnerabilities in devices such as thermostats, cameras, and door locks can expose residents to hacking threats, jeopardizing their privacy and safety.
On the other hand, the integration of blockchain technology into smart home devices offers a promising avenue to enhance the security and confidentiality of smart home systems. Recognized for its robust security features and transparent nature, blockchain encrypts and securely stores sensitive smart home data, empowering users to control access to their information and reduce the risk of unauthorized breaches. By verifying device identities, blockchain ensures that only trusted devices interact within the smart home network, while also automating tasks through tamper-proof smart contracts.
Moreover, blockchain technology decentralizes device control, mitigates vulnerabilities, and simplifies transparent access control and permissions management. Through the integration of blockchain in smart homes, security and privacy are enhanced, fostering a more secure and private smart home environment. As a result, this integration is poised to create abundant growth opportunities for the market.
